Memory Lane Sports Store locator United States

Memory Lane Sports store locator United States displays complete list and huge database of Memory Lane Sports stores, factory stores, shops and boutiques in United States. Memory Lane Sports information: map of United States, shopping hours, contact information.

Memory Lane Sports stores located in United States: 3
Largest shopping mall with Memory Lane Sports store in United States: Greenbrier Mall 

Search all Memory Lane Sports stores located in United States

Specify Memory Lane Sports store location:

Go to the city Memory Lane Sports locator